Principal Figures for 1945.

Area of Borough acres2,163
PoPulation (Registrar-General's mid-year estimate)90,420
Structurally separate occupied dwellings26,993
Rateable va1ue—£1,059,750. Sum produced by id. rate£4,106
Births—(live 1,593, still 38)1,631
Live birth rate17.62
Deaths—1,252. Death rate13.85
Maternal deaths—2. Maternal death rate1.23
Infant deaths—65. Infant mortality rate40.80
